Pandora Gospel Stations

Pandora remains one of the most popular choices for gospel music streaming, offering extensive radio-style stations that adapt to your preferences. The Music Genome Project technology analyzes songs based on hundreds of musical attributes, creating personalized stations that evolve as you provide feedback.

The gospel category on Pandora includes stations dedicated to traditional gospel, contemporary Christian, praise and worship, urban gospel, and Southern gospel. You can create custom stations based on favorite artists, and the platform will introduce similar musicians and songs.

Free users experience occasional advertisements between songs, while Pandora Plus and Pandora Premium subscribers enjoy ad-free listening, offline downloads, and unlimited skips. The premium tier also allows on-demand playback of any song in the catalog.

Spotify Christian and Gospel Collections

Spotify provides comprehensive gospel music coverage through its extensive library and expertly curated playlists. The platform features both major label releases and independent artists, giving listeners access to everything from Kirk Franklin to local church choirs.

Notable gospel playlists include “Gospel Hits,” “Praise & Worship,” “Sunday Service,” and “Feel Good Gospel.” The algorithmic playlists like “Discover Weekly” and “Release Radar” help users find new gospel artists based on their listening history.

The free tier includes advertisements and shuffle-only mobile playback, while Spotify Premium removes ads, enables offline downloads, and allows on-demand song selection. Family plans make premium features affordable for multiple household members.

Apple Music Gospel Category

Apple Music delivers a polished gospel music experience with high-quality audio, including lossless and spatial audio formats for supported devices. The service includes live radio stations like Apple Music Gospel, featuring guest DJs and exclusive artist interviews.

The platform’s editorial team creates thoughtful playlists that celebrate gospel heritage while highlighting contemporary innovators. Collections like “Gospel Legends,” “Gospel Risers,” and “Gospel Workout” cater to various moods and activities.

Apple Music requires a subscription but offers a generous trial period. Integration with Apple devices provides seamless experiences across iPhone, iPad, Mac, Apple Watch, and HomePod. Android users can also access the service through a dedicated app.

iHeartRadio Gospel Stations

iHeartRadio combines live radio broadcasts with on-demand streaming, providing access to gospel radio stations from across the country. This hybrid approach connects listeners with actual radio personalities and live programming while offering custom station creation.

The platform features dedicated gospel stations like “Praise & Worship,” “Sunday Service Sermon,” and “Gospel Throwback.” Live stations from cities known for gospel music traditions bring authentic regional flavors to your listening experience.

The basic service is free with advertisements, while iHeartRadio Plus removes ads and enables unlimited song skips. The All Access tier adds on-demand playback and offline downloads, competing directly with premium streaming services.

Amazon Music Gospel Selection

Amazon Music offers gospel content through its standard and unlimited tiers, with Prime members receiving basic access as part of their subscription. The Unlimited service unlocks the full catalog with on-demand access to millions of gospel tracks.

Voice control through Alexa devices makes Amazon Music particularly convenient for hands-free listening at home. Simply ask Alexa to “play gospel music” or request specific artists, songs, or playlists without touching your phone.

HD and Ultra HD audio quality options provide exceptional sound for audiophiles with compatible equipment. The family plan allows up to six members to enjoy individual accounts under one subscription.

Tidal Christian and Gospel

Tidal distinguishes itself with high-fidelity audio quality, including Master Quality Authenticated (MQA) tracks that deliver studio-quality sound. Gospel music lovers who appreciate sonic excellence find tremendous value in Tidal’s lossless streaming.

The platform regularly features gospel and Christian artists in exclusive releases, live performances, and documentary content. Gospel playlists receive careful curation from music experts who understand the genre’s rich traditions.

Tidal HiFi subscriptions cost more than competitors but deliver uncompromising audio quality. Music enthusiasts with quality headphones or speaker systems notice the dramatic difference in clarity and depth.

YouTube Music Gospel Content

YouTube Music leverages the massive video platform’s gospel content, including official releases, live performances, church services, and independent artists. The transition from watching to listening happens seamlessly, allowing you to enjoy visual performances or switch to audio-only mode.

The recommendation algorithm excels at suggesting gospel content based on viewing and listening history. You’ll discover everything from vintage recordings to yesterday’s uploads from emerging worship leaders.

YouTube Music Premium removes advertisements, enables background playback, and allows offline downloads. The subscription also includes YouTube Premium benefits, removing ads from all YouTube videos.

What Free Versions Provide

Most major streaming services offer free tiers with limitations. You’ll typically experience advertisements between songs, reduced audio quality, shuffle-only playback on mobile devices, and restricted skip counts.

Despite these constraints, free versions still provide access to enormous gospel music libraries. Casual listeners who don’t mind occasional interruptions can enjoy worship music without financial commitment.

Free plans work well for discovery purposes, allowing you to explore different platforms before subscribing. You can evaluate catalog quality, user interface design, and feature sets without spending money.

Benefits of Premium Subscriptions

Paid subscriptions eliminate advertisements, creating uninterrupted worship experiences perfect for prayer, meditation, and devotional time. This distraction-free listening proves particularly valuable during spiritual moments.

Offline download capabilities allow you to build personal libraries accessible anywhere, conserving mobile data while ensuring music availability regardless of internet connectivity.

Higher audio quality options, unlimited skips, and on-demand playback provide flexibility that free versions can’t match. Premium features transform casual listening into a fully customizable experience tailored to your preferences.

🔊 Optimizing Sound Quality for Gospel Music

Gospel music spans enormous dynamic ranges, from whispered prayers to full choir crescendos. Proper audio equipment and settings reveal the genre’s emotional power and musical complexity.

Choosing the Right Headphones or Speakers

Investment in quality audio equipment dramatically improves listening experiences. Over-ear headphones provide immersive soundstages that capture choir arrangements and instrumental details. Quality earbuds offer portability without severely compromising sound quality.

Home listening benefits from decent speakers or sound systems. Even modest bookshelf speakers outperform smartphone or laptop speakers, revealing harmonic richness often lost through inferior audio equipment.

Adjusting Equalizer Settings

Many apps include equalizer controls allowing sound customization. Gospel music generally benefits from balanced settings that don’t overemphasize any frequency range, preserving natural vocal tones and instrumental presence.

Experiment with presets labeled “Acoustic,” “Vocal,” or “Classical,” which typically enhance clarity without artificial coloration. Avoid heavy bass boosts that muddy vocal performances or excessive treble that creates harshness.
